Abstract
At each of a pair of linked terminals, an image is generated at local and remote input devices. The generated image is projected onto a viewing screen and, while exhibited, further locally or remotely generated data is used to alter the generated image and, consequently, to alter the projected image. Data can, for example, be generated by means of a document scanner and a manually operated X-Y pen digitizer.
